Frequently Asked Questions about Compression Socks

Compression socks are specially designed hosiery that apply graduated pressure to the legs and ankles to promote blood circulation and reduce swelling. Compression socks help prevent fatigue, lower the risk of deep vein thrombosis, and support overall leg health during long periods of standing, sitting, or physical activity.

Compression socks are designed for people with diabetes, healthcare professionals who stand for long shifts, frequent travelers, athletes, and anyone who experiences leg fatigue or swelling. Compression socks are also commonly recommended for individuals at risk of circulation-related conditions such as deep vein thrombosis or varicose veins.

Start by turning the compression sock inside out down to the heel, place your foot in, and gradually roll the fabric up your leg to avoid bunching. Smooth out any wrinkles along the way, as bunched fabric can create uneven pressure points and reduce the effectiveness of the compression socks.

Choosing the right size compression socks requires measuring your ankle circumference, calf circumference, and leg length, then matching those measurements to the sizing chart provided by the manufacturer. Wearing the wrong size can reduce the therapeutic benefit or cause discomfort, so accurate measurements are essential before purchasing.

Compression socks are available in multiple compression levels, typically measured in millimeters of mercury, ranging from mild support for everyday comfort to firm compression for more clinical needs. The right compression level depends on your specific condition or activity, so consulting a healthcare provider is a good idea if you are unsure.

Yes, compression socks can generally be worn throughout the day and are designed for extended use during activities like working, traveling, or exercising. Most people put compression socks on in the morning before swelling starts and remove them before bed, unless a healthcare provider advises otherwise.

Yes, compression socks are safe for many people with diabetes and are specifically designed to support circulation in the lower legs and feet. However, people with diabetes should consult their doctor before wearing compression socks, since certain compression levels may not be appropriate depending on individual circulation health.

Because sitting for long periods during flights or road trips slows blood flow in the legs, compression socks help travelers reduce swelling, discomfort, and the risk of deep vein thrombosis. Compression socks are a simple, non-invasive way to stay comfortable and protect leg health during extended travel.

Wash compression socks in cool or lukewarm water using a mild detergent, either by hand or on a gentle machine cycle, and allow them to air dry away from direct heat. Avoiding high heat from dryers or radiators helps compression socks maintain their elasticity and graduated pressure over time.

Compression socks differ from regular socks by applying graduated pressure that is tightest at the ankle and gradually decreases up the leg to actively support circulation. Regular socks provide no therapeutic pressure, while compression socks are engineered to reduce swelling, fatigue, and the risk of blood pooling in the lower legs.
